Certified to validate academic credentials for schools, employers, or official use.
Original or copies of diplomas or GEDs from any primary or higher education institution except for District of Columbia Public Schools or the University of the District of Columbia (UDC). TBG can notarize copies or originals of diplomas from District of Columbia Charter Schools. This includes any transcripts or documents issued by a school, university, college, or other educational institution, regardless of where the institution is located.

Certified to meet compliance and documentation standards.
In general, any federal document that does not say on its face that it cannot be notarized may be copied and notarized, except for naturalization or immigration documents.
-
Certified to ensure legal authority is properly recognized.
POAs can only be notarized for the individual granting the power of attorney.
